Understanding MCPs: Your AI Agent's Digital Foundation (What it is, why it matters, common misconceptions, and how it differs from traditional servers)
At the heart of every sophisticated AI agent lies its digital foundation, often referred to as a Managed Compute Platform (MCP). But what exactly is an MCP? In essence, it's a specialized, cloud-based infrastructure designed to provide the massive computational power, scalable storage, and high-bandwidth networking necessary for AI operations. Think of it as a highly optimized data center, tailored specifically for the unique demands of machine learning models, deep neural networks, and real-time inference. Unlike traditional servers, an MCP isn't just a collection of hardware; it includes pre-configured software stacks, development tools, and often integrated AI frameworks, allowing developers to focus on model development rather than infrastructure management. This managed aspect is crucial, as it streamlines deployment, ensures reliability, and handles resource allocation dynamically.
The significance of an MCP for your AI agent cannot be overstated. It's the engine that drives complex computations, enabling your AI to learn, process vast datasets, and deliver insights with unprecedented speed and accuracy. One common misconception is that an MCP is simply a virtual server; while it utilizes virtualization, its optimization for AI workloads, often incorporating specialized hardware like GPUs and TPUs, sets it apart. Furthermore, MCPs differ from traditional servers in their inherent scalability and elasticity. A traditional server has fixed resources, whereas an MCP can dynamically scale up or down based on demand, preventing bottlenecks and optimizing costs. This agility is vital for AI, where computational needs can fluctuate dramatically during training phases or peak usage, providing a robust and adaptable environment for your AI agent's continuous evolution.
Accessing powerful artificial intelligence capabilities has never been easier or more affordable thanks to the emergence of the free ai api. These APIs allow developers to integrate advanced AI models into their applications without the need for extensive in-house development or significant financial investment, democratizing access to cutting-edge technology. They offer a versatile toolkit for tasks ranging from natural language processing to image recognition, empowering innovation across various industries.
Fueling AI Evolution: Practical Tips for Optimizing Your MCP Server (Performance best practices, security considerations, scaling strategies, and troubleshooting common issues)
Optimizing your Minecraft Pocket Edition (MCP) server for AI evolution demands a multi-faceted approach, balancing robust performance with stringent security. Begin by prioritizing performance best practices: regularly audit your server's resource utilization, paying close attention to CPU and RAM usage, which are often bottlenecks for complex AI plugins. Employ server-side optimization plugins that manage mob spawning, chunk loading, and redstone activity, minimizing their impact. Furthermore, consider upgrading your hardware or migrating to a more powerful hosting solution if your current setup struggles under the load of advanced AI. Leverage caching mechanisms for world data and player inventories to reduce disk I/O, further enhancing responsiveness. Remember, a smoothly running server forms the bedrock for any sophisticated AI implementation, preventing lag that can disrupt AI learning and interaction.
Beyond raw performance, security considerations are paramount to protect your MCP server and its evolving AI. Implement strong authentication methods for administrators and regularly update server software and all plugins to patch known vulnerabilities. Configure a robust firewall to restrict access to necessary ports only and utilize intrusion detection systems to monitor for suspicious activity. For scaling strategies, consider a distributed architecture where different aspects of your AI (e.g., pathfinding, decision-making) run on separate instances, communicating via a message queue. This not only improves performance but also enhances fault tolerance. When troubleshooting common issues like AI freezing or incorrect behavior, start by checking server logs for errors related to AI plugins, verify resource availability, and systematically disable plugins to isolate the root cause. Regularly back up your server data to prevent irreversible loss during experimentation and upgrades.
